.g2-hero__section__1c2a3362{width:100%;max-width:none;margin:0;padding:0}.g2-hero__image__1c2a3362,.g2-hero__video__1c2a3362 video{aspect-ratio:16/9;object-fit:cover;object-position:right center;width:100%;height:auto;display:block}.g2-hero__content__1c2a3362{padding:var(--space-6) var(--page-px);max-width:var(--content-max-width);margin:0 auto}.g2-hero__eyebrow__1c2a3362,.g2-hero__headline__1c2a3362{margin:0 0 var(--space-2)}.g2-hero__headline__1c2a3362{color:var(--color-ui-900)}.g2-hero__super__1c2a3362{margin-left:-.4em}.g2-hero__eyebrow__1c2a3362{color:var(--color-ui-700)}.g2-hero__text__1c2a3362{color:var(--color-ui-800);margin:0 0 var(--space-5)}.g2-hero__text__1c2a3362 p{margin:0}@media (width>=768px){.g2-hero__section__1c2a3362{aspect-ratio:16/9;align-items:center;display:flex;position:relative}.g2-hero__section__1c2a3362 .g2-hero__curtain__1c2a3362{content:"";background:linear-gradient(90deg,#0000008c 0%,#0000004d 40%,#0000 70%);display:block;position:absolute;inset:0}.g2-hero__image__1c2a3362,.g2-hero__video__1c2a3362 video{height:100%;position:absolute;inset:0}.g2-hero__content__1c2a3362{max-width:550px;margin:0;margin-left:max(var(--page-px), calc((100% - var(--content-max-width)) / 2));padding:var(--space-8) 0;position:relative}.g2-hero__headline__1c2a3362,.g2-hero__text__1c2a3362,.g2-hero__eyebrow__1c2a3362{color:var(--color-white)}}@media (width>=1280px){.g2-hero__section__1c2a3362{aspect-ratio:auto;height:660px}.g2-hero__content__1c2a3362{max-width:580px}}